Differences

Reasons to consider the Intel Xeon E3-1245 v2

  • CPU is newer: launch date 1 year(s) 0 month(s) later
  • 4 more threads: 8 vs 4
  • Around 12% higher clock speed: 3.80 GHz vs 3.40 GHz
  • A newer manufacturing process allows for a more powerful, yet cooler running processor: 22 nm vs 32 nm
  • Around 33% more L3 cache; more data can be stored in the L3 cache for quick access later
  • Around 2% higher maximum memory size: 32.77 GB vs 32 GB
  • Around 23% lower typical power consumption: 77 Watt vs 95 Watt
  • Around 28% better performance in PassMark - Single thread mark: 2028 vs 1579
  • Around 62% better performance in PassMark - CPU mark: 6309 vs 3906
  • Around 21% better performance in Geekbench 4 - Single Core: 796 vs 659
  • Around 43% better performance in Geekbench 4 - Multi-Core: 3067 vs 2145
